1501 Royce Road
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
1501 Royce Road
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
415 Skyview Drive A
Birmingham, AL 35209
Courtesy Of Keller Williams Realty Metro South
400 Skyview Drive H
Birmingham, AL 35209
Courtesy Of Keller Williams Realty Metro South
916 Irving Road
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
1815 Windsor Boulevard
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
1016 Stuart Street
Homewood, AL 35209
Courtesy Of Ray & Poynor Properties
2042 Lancaster Road 119
Homewood, AL 35209
Courtesy Of LIST Birmingham
1785 Murray Hill Road
Homewood, AL 35209
Courtesy Of Lawrence Arendall Humphries Real Estate, Inc.
1790 Valley Avenue A
Homewood, AL 35209
Courtesy Of Lawrence Arendall Humphries Real Estate, Inc.
1717 Ashwood Lane
Birmingham, AL 35209
Courtesy Of ARC Realty, LLC
1790-b Valley Avenue B
Homewood, AL 35209
Courtesy Of eXp Realty Central
3102 Whitehall Road
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
100 Havenwood Court
Homewood, AL 35209
Courtesy Of Lawrence Arendall Humphries Real Estate, Inc.
204 Hillmoor Lane
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
1001 Drexel Parkway
Homewood, AL 35209
Courtesy Of Keller Williams Realty Homewood
523 Broadway Street
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
1300 E Beacon Parkway 611
Birmingham, AL 35209
Courtesy Of ARC Realty, LLC
813 Columbiana Road
Homewood, AL 35209
Courtesy Of Lawrence Arendall Humphries Real Estate, Inc.
1021 Queensbury Road
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
1673 Beckham Drive
Homewood, AL 35209
Courtesy Of Keller Williams Realty Homewood
618 Hambaugh Avenue
Homewood, AL 35209
Courtesy Of Cedar Crest Realty, LLC
1815 Windsor Boulevard 1
Homewood, AL 35209
Courtesy Of ARC Realty, LLC
137 W Glenwood Drive
Homewood, AL 35209
Courtesy Of Keller Williams Realty Homewood
2512 17th Place
Homewood, AL 35209
Courtesy Of eXp Realty Central